Adel M. Yousif has authored 24 papers that have received a total of 743 indexed citations.
This includes 16 papers in Nutrition and Dietetics, 11 papers in Plant Science and 9 papers in Food Science. The topics of these papers are Food composition and properties (14 papers), Soybean genetics and cultivation (4 papers) and Proteins in Food Systems (3 papers). Adel M. Yousif is often cited by papers focused on Food composition and properties (14 papers), Soybean genetics and cultivation (4 papers) and Proteins in Food Systems (3 papers) and collaborates with scholars based in Australia, Pakistan and United States. Adel M. Yousif's co-authors include Hilton C. Deeth, Stuart Johnson, Shirani Gamlath, İmran Khan and D. Evan Evans and has published in prestigious journals such as Free Radical Biology and Medicine, Food Chemistry and Food Research International.
